当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器怎么开机启动系统,深入解析服务器开机启动流程,系统启动原理与配置方法详解

服务器怎么开机启动系统,深入解析服务器开机启动流程,系统启动原理与配置方法详解

服务器开机启动系统流程解析:本文深入探讨服务器开机启动原理,包括系统启动过程、配置方法等,旨在帮助读者全面理解服务器启动机制。...

服务器开机启动系统流程解析:本文深入探讨服务器开机启动原理,包括系统启动过程、配置方法等,旨在帮助读者全面理解服务器启动机制。

服务器作为企业信息化的核心基础设施,其稳定性和可靠性至关重要,服务器开机启动是服务器运行的基础,了解服务器开机启动的原理和配置方法对于维护和优化服务器性能具有重要意义,本文将深入解析服务器开机启动流程,包括系统启动原理、启动顺序、启动参数配置等内容。

服务器开机启动原理

服务器硬件自检(POST)

服务器在开机时,首先会进行硬件自检(POST),POST过程由服务器主板上的BIOS(Basic Input/Output System,基本输入输出系统)控制,主要检查CPU、内存、硬盘、显卡等硬件设备是否正常工作。

加载操作系统

服务器怎么开机启动系统,深入解析服务器开机启动流程,系统启动原理与配置方法详解

图片来源于网络,如有侵权联系删除

POST过程完成后,BIOS会根据CMOS(Complementary Metal-Oxide-Semiconductor,互补金属氧化物半导体)中的设置,从硬盘、光盘、网络等设备中查找启动文件,启动文件通常位于硬盘的主引导记录(MBR)或GPT(GUID Partition Table,GUID分区表)分区中。

引导加载程序

当找到启动文件后,BIOS会将启动文件加载到内存中,并执行引导加载程序,引导加载程序负责初始化操作系统内核,并加载必要的驱动程序。

操作系统启动

引导加载程序将操作系统内核加载到内存中,并开始执行,操作系统接管服务器硬件,进行系统初始化,包括加载驱动程序、创建进程、设置系统环境等。

服务器开机启动顺序

  1. 开机自检(POST)

  2. 加载BIOS

  3. 加载引导加载程序(如GRUB、LILO等)

  4. 加载操作系统内核

  5. 系统初始化

  6. 启动应用程序

服务器开机启动参数配置

服务器怎么开机启动系统,深入解析服务器开机启动流程,系统启动原理与配置方法详解

图片来源于网络,如有侵权联系删除

CMOS设置

CMOS是服务器主板上一块可擦写存储器,用于存储BIOS设置,在开机时,按下DEL键进入CMOS设置界面,可以对以下参数进行配置:

(1)启动顺序:设置服务器从哪个设备启动,如硬盘、光盘、网络等。

(2)启动模式:设置服务器启动时使用的是传统模式还是安全模式。

(3)启动参数:设置启动时加载的驱动程序、启动选项等。

操作系统启动参数

在操作系统启动过程中,可以通过修改启动参数来优化系统性能或解决启动问题,以下以Linux系统为例,介绍启动参数配置方法:

(1)编辑启动配置文件:在Linux系统中,启动配置文件通常位于/boot/grub/grub.conf或/boot/grub2/grub.cfg。

(2)添加启动参数:在启动配置文件中,找到对应的内核行,在其后面添加启动参数,如:

kernel /vmlinuz root=/dev/sda1 ro

root=/dev/sda1表示将根目录挂载到sda1分区。

(3)保存并退出:修改完成后,保存启动配置文件,重启服务器即可生效。

服务器开机启动是服务器运行的基础,了解服务器开机启动的原理和配置方法对于维护和优化服务器性能具有重要意义,本文深入解析了服务器开机启动流程,包括系统启动原理、启动顺序、启动参数配置等内容,希望能对读者有所帮助。

黑狐家游戏

发表评论

最新文章